Output f51aacfac03f3bf68bc7e4dae686bb58a98e84d8f43064d023e023d47032086d:1

value
1303191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9aeeecdd257689b7fa844a924b8e09faf868f6d OP_EQUAL
address
3QTDjraBRY5eiLgu8Xi49JDjvMrcYWxhEM
transaction
f51aacfac03f3bf68bc7e4dae686bb58a98e84d8f43064d023e023d47032086d
confirmations
256101
spent
true